
环境配置
文章平均质量分 54
记录了在配置环境中的各种问题
uh3ng
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
seuwlan自动登录脚本构建
seu-wlan自动登录脚本原创 2022-11-18 14:41:56 · 692 阅读 · 1 评论 -
VSCode远程Linux断点调试C++
由于手上有一台强大的Linux工作站,尽管在Windows下使用Visul Studio写C++十分舒服,但是考虑到以后很多工作都是在Linux下完成,所以需要配置C++的远程调试环境。使用Remote SSH插件连接远程工作站,在项目目录下的.vscode里配置task.json和launch.json如下:task.json看起来很长,实际上在Linux下面只写label为g++ build active file的配置就可以,其他是为了方便兼容Windows的cl编译任务{ "task原创 2022-04-19 11:23:26 · 2621 阅读 · 0 评论 -
VSCode C++编译后删除obj等临时文件
虽然现在版本的vscode能够自动生成编译调试C++的task.json和launch.json,但是最近在使用VSCode写C++时发现会生成不少不需要的临时文件,比如*.obj、.ilk和.pdb,造成目录十分的混乱。在多方百度无果后自己摸索了一种方法,核心思想是在编译任务结束后执行一个自定义脚本来删除临时文件。task.json{ "tasks": [ { "type": "cppbuild", "label": "C/C++原创 2022-04-18 17:03:46 · 2816 阅读 · 4 评论 -
Arch Linux安装笔记(2)——KDE桌面环境安装
更新系统pcaman -Syugroupadd deskusersuseradd -m -g deskusers -d /home/uh3ng -s /bin/bash uh3ngpasswd uh3ngchmod +w /etc/sudoersvim /etc/sudoers# 在root ALL=(ALL) ALL下面一行添加:uh3ng ALL=(ALL) ALLchmod -w /etc/sudoerssu uh3ngsudo pacman -S plasma-meta kons原创 2021-07-05 20:01:41 · 690 阅读 · 0 评论 -
Arch Linux安装笔记(1)——校园网环境下基础安装
准备工作到Arch Linux官网下载系统镜像,得到iso文件后通过刻录工具写入U盘得到启动盘。U盘上的数据需要备份一下,刻录工具我选择的是Win32 DiskImager。进入Live系统插入U盘后开机,选择从USB启动,随后选择第一个Arch Linux install medium进入,将会出现命令行终端,权限为root。后续使用此终端辅助安装Arch到电脑硬盘。验证启动模式ls /sys/firmware/efi/efivars若存在则说明以UEFI启动,否则可能是BIOS模式,UEFI原创 2021-07-01 21:34:28 · 1434 阅读 · 1 评论 -
路由器登录校园网解决终端限制问题
在学校只能使用校园网访问网络,然而校园网有终端设备的数量限制,只能同时在线三个设备,一不注意就超过了限制导致登录不上。所以想着借助路由器来搭建一个小型的局域网解决这个问题。该方案可能只适用于Web页面认证的校园网。准备工作一个路由器,一根网线具有WDS功能的路由器直接连接校园网的WIFI应该也可以,没有实验过操作过程1.网线一端接校园网,另一端连接路由器的WAN口2.使用笔记本或其他终端连接路由器的局域网,有线无线均可3.在笔记本上登录路由器管理后台,确保路由器的WAN口成功获取到了IP地址原创 2021-07-01 21:29:16 · 20027 阅读 · 1 评论 -
Ubuntu20.04Server双网卡问题
背景ubuntu是安装在virtual box虚拟机上的,由于校园网的问题,在使用桥接模式的情况下虚拟机是没有IP的,进而也连不上网。为了解决这一问题,我决定为虚拟机设置两个网卡,第一个网卡为NAT网络,用于访问Internet,第二个网卡为仅主机网络,用于和宿主机互通。在我设置了第二块用于和主机互通的网卡(仅主机模式)后发现在虚拟机里没有该网卡的信息,但是在同版本的桌面版ubuntu上并没有这个问题,在server版的ubuntu上就识别不到第二块网卡。解决ubuntu在18版本以后加入了netp原创 2020-11-21 11:55:09 · 4636 阅读 · 1 评论 -
Ubuntu安装配置FTP服务器
目录安装vsftpd配置vsftpd遇到的问题新建的系统用户登录失败使用cmd的ftp命令无法执行ls安装vsftpdapt updateapt install vsftpd配置vsftpd# 在/etc/vsftpd.conf中修改遇到的问题新建的系统用户登录失败我是通过useradd -d /home/ftpUser -s /bin/false ftpUser新建用户的,为了限制该用户的登录特意加了-s选项指定其无法登录,但是直接拿这个用户来登录FTP似乎登录不成功,借鉴别人的方法原创 2020-08-11 11:15:35 · 611 阅读 · 1 评论 -
MySQL8用户管理
创建用户mysql> CREATE USER 'user1'@'localhost' IDENTIFIED BY '123456';IDENTIFIED BY 后面是密码,直接写就可,不需再加password()函数。授权使用刚刚创建的用户登录,然后执行show databases会发现只有一个名为information_schema的数据库。因为该用户没有其他数据库的权限。此时尝试去创建数据库也不会成功。mysql> CREATE DATABASE USER1DB;ERROR 10原创 2020-07-13 11:15:36 · 255 阅读 · 0 评论 -
修改MySQL5.7.30用户登录密码
修改MySQL5.7.30用户登录密码使用 set password语句直接更新user表修改在Ubuntu上刚刚安装MySQL5.7.30版本时,没有出现设置root密码的提示。后期为了使root用户通过密码登录到数据库,需要对root用户设置密码。然而存储MySQL用户的User表结构好像发生了变化,原本的password字段不见了,这就导致改用户密码的方式与以往有些不同。在这里主要介绍两种通过MySQL自带的命令行修改密码的方法。使用 set password语句这种方法和以前版本修改密码一样,原创 2020-06-14 11:05:20 · 4220 阅读 · 0 评论 -
Ubuntu配置LAMP(Apache、MySQL、PHP)
Ubuntu配置LAMP(Apache、MySQL、PHP)配置目标安装Apache2方法一方法二安装MySQL安装PHP配置目标在Ubuntu18.04上运行PHP7、Apache2和MySQL5.7安装Apache2方法一有一种快速安装LAMP的方式是使用工具tasksel,这样可以快速的安装LAMP的全套工具。此种方式需要在终端输入:sudo apt-get install taskselsudo tasksel install lamp-server方法二这种方法就是手动安装每原创 2020-06-13 21:40:00 · 385 阅读 · 0 评论 -
python2和python3同时在windows下pip的使用
在我的电脑上:python2:python -m -pip install sthpython3:python3 -m pip install sth原创 2017-06-26 22:17:15 · 1471 阅读 · 0 评论 -
Sublime Text3 C/C++编译环境的配置
以前没用过Sublime Text ,直到一次我看到别人在用才想着安装一下试试,总体感觉不错。第一件事就是配置C/C++编译环境,由于我的计算机上安装了CodeBlock,所以gcc,g++啥的直接用codeblock下的。配置环境变量 把你的电脑上的……\MinGW\bin目录添加到Path变量里,注意前后的分号不要漏掉,win10的话好像更方便些,有比较友好的编辑窗口。原创 2017-07-28 20:07:45 · 5587 阅读 · 3 评论 -
Sublime text 3 搭建Python3 IDE
本文转自:http://blog.youkuaiyun.com/VertigozZ/article/details/54574006?locationNum=1&fps=1背景:最经遇到一件很苦恼的事情,就是在Sublime text 3中写的Python代码直接挪到python原生的ide中老是报格式的错误(有时让人讨厌的缩进),没有办法,看到Sublime text 3 可以自己搭建p转载 2017-07-30 21:06:24 · 1041 阅读 · 0 评论